## Script to parse Debian Testing migration summary packages from html file.
## Date : 17 July 2015 (v1.0)
## Dependency Needed : html2text (http://www.aaronsw.com/2002/html2text/)
import os
import sys
import html2text
import urllib2
import logging
import argparse
import subprocess
from urllib import pathname2url, url2pathname
# Command line argument validation functions...
def is_valid_file(parser, arg):
"Function for checking file exists or not."
if not os.path.isfile(arg):
parser.error('The file {} does not exist!'.format(arg))
else:
# File exists so return the filename
return arg
def is_valid_url(parser, arg):
"Function for checking url exists or not."
if True:
try:
urllib2.urlopen(arg)
print("Good : Url is validated!")
return arg
except urllib2.HTTPError, err:
print("Error : %s" % err.code)
parser.error('The url {} does not exist!'.format(arg))
except urllib2.URLError, err:
print("Error : %s" % err.args)
parser.error('The url {} does not seems to be valid!'.format(arg))
else:
# File exists so return the filename
return arg
def is_valid_loggingStatus(parser, arg):
"Function for checking logging status is valid or not."
if not (arg == 'on' or arg == 'off'):
parser.error('{} is not a valid input for turning logging on or off! Please specify \"on\" for turning logging on and \"off\" for turning logging off.'.format(arg))
else:
return arg
## =========> Command line arguments parsing -- starts <========= ##
parser = argparse.ArgumentParser(description='HTML File parser utility for parsing Debian Testing migration summary packages.')
parser.add_argument('-f','--file_path', help='Path of HTML file.', metavar='<HTML File>', type=lambda x: is_valid_file(parser, x))
parser.add_argument('-u','--url_path', help='URL of HTML file.', metavar='<URL>', type=lambda x: is_valid_url(parser, x))
parser.add_argument('-t','--textFile_path', help='Path of the text file.', metavar='<Text File Path>')
parser.add_argument('-l','--log_file', help='Path of the log file.', metavar='<Log File>')
parser.add_argument('-ls', '--logging_onoff', help='Logging status On/Off', metavar='<Logging on/off>', type=lambda x: is_valid_loggingStatus(parser, x))
args = parser.parse_args()
HTMLFile = args.file_path
urlPattern = args.url_path
textFile = args.textFile_path
devnull = open('/dev/null', 'w')
if str(HTMLFile) == "None" and str(urlPattern) == "None":
os.system("python " + sys.argv[0] + " -h")
sys.exit()
def fileAddress():
URL = ""
if HTMLFile != None:
URL = HTMLFile
elif urlPattern != None:
URL = urlPattern
logger.debug("URL : %s" % str(URL))
return URL
def textFileLocation():
textFileLoc = ""
if textFile != None:
textFileLoc = textFile
else:
textFileLoc = '/tmp/TestingMigrationSummary.txt'
logger.debug("Temporary File : %s" % str(textFileLoc))
return textFileLoc
## =========> Command line arguments parsing -- ends <========= ##
## =========> Logging Configurations -- starts <========= ##
loggerFile = args.log_file
loggingStatus = args.logging_onoff
if not loggerFile:
Log_File = '/tmp/HTMLParser.log'
else:
Log_File = loggerFile + ".log"
# create logger
logger = logging.getLogger('HTMLParser')
logger.setLevel(logging.DEBUG)
# Turning logging on or off
if loggingStatus:
if loggingStatus == 'off':
logger.disabled = True
else:
logger.disabled = False
else:
logger.disabled = False
# add a file handler
fileHandler = logging.FileHandler(Log_File)
fileHandler.setLevel(logging.DEBUG)
# create console handler and set level to debug
consoleHandler = logging.StreamHandler()
consoleHandler.setLevel(logging.DEBUG)
# create formatter
formatter = logging.Formatter('%(asctime)s - %(name)s - %(levelname)s - %(message)s', datefmt='%m/%d/%Y %I:%M:%S %p')
# add formatter to handlers
fileHandler.setFormatter(formatter)
consoleHandler.setFormatter(formatter)
# add ch to logger
logger.addHandler(fileHandler)
logger.addHandler(consoleHandler)
## =========> Logging Configurations -- ends <========= ##
def parseText():
# Function to parse the text
# cat filename | awk 'f;/------/{f=1}' | sed '/--/q' | head -n-2 | awk '{print $1}' | paste -d" " -s
catCmd = subprocess.Popen(['cat', str(textFileLocation())], stdout=subprocess.PIPE,)
awkCmd = subprocess.Popen(['awk', 'f;/------/{f=1}'], stdin=catCmd.stdout, stdout=subprocess.PIPE,)
sedCmd = subprocess.Popen(['sed', '/--/q'], stdin=awkCmd.stdout, stdout=subprocess.PIPE,)
headCmd = subprocess.Popen(['head', '-n-2'], stdin=sedCmd.stdout, stdout=subprocess.PIPE,)
awkCol = subprocess.Popen(['awk', '{print $1}'], stdin=headCmd.stdout, stdout=subprocess.PIPE,)
pasteCmd = subprocess.Popen(['paste', '-d ', '-s'], stdin=awkCol.stdout, stdout=subprocess.PIPE,)
awkCol.stdout.close()
parsedText = pasteCmd.communicate()[0].strip()
print parsedText
if parsedText:
return parsedText
else:
return
def main():
# Delete the old file if exists
if os.path.exists(str(textFileLocation())):
try:
os.remove(str(textFileLocation()))
except OSError, e:
print ("Error : %s - %s." % (e.filename, e.strerror))
logger.error("Error : %s - %s" % (e.filename, e.strerror))
pass
cwd = os.getcwd()
os.chdir(cwd)
logger.info("Extracting text from the URL / html file.")
parseCmd = subprocess.Popen(['python', cwd + '/html2text.py', str(fileAddress())], stdout=subprocess.PIPE,)
teeCmd = subprocess.Popen(['tee', '-a', str(textFileLocation())], stdin=parseCmd.stdout, stdout=devnull)
parseCmd.stdout.close()
teeCmd.communicate()
logger.info("Extracting of text completed from the html file.")
#os.system("%s/html2text.py %s" % (cwd, str(fileAddress())))
logger.info("Going to parse the text.")
parseText()
if __name__ == "__main__":
main()
